About what?: you don't need to panic, you have reasons for the clear drainage, I don't know where exactly was your brain tumor, but surgery causing CSF leak 2 years later is kind of a remote possibility and it needs to be anatomically related to the nasal passages, if the condition persists check neurosurgery / ENT, treatment anyways is generally conservative

Neurosurgeon: You should be checked out by your neurosurgeon just to make sure it is not a CSF leak from your surgery. Any signs of meningitis should make you go to the ER.
